Scope and Contents

Just after the processing of the initial accessions of the Farrell Papers had been completed, the University Archives received an additional twenty-seven boxes, spanning the period 1957-1985.

Most of the material in the addition, comprising boxes 17 – 23, dates between 1960 and 1980. The addition is organized in four main categories: biographical material, correspondence, teaching files, and publications, with small amounts under additional headings. The most important of the latter (research files-Eastern Europe) contains a substantial amount of original notes and typed reports of Farrell's interviews in Eastern Europe in 1960 (Box 22, Folders 11-12). These form a valuable extension of the material in Box 13, Folders 13-14 in the original accession.

Acquisition information

This addition to the R. Barry Farrell Papers was transferred to the University Archives on August 3, 1992 (Accession #92-109) by R. Barry Farrell's estate and on March 26, 1993 (Accession #93-61) by the Department of Political Science.

Separated materials

An audiotape of a presentation on the Quebec referendum in the spring of 1980 by Farrell for the Voice of America was transferred to the Archives audiovisual collection. Seven linear inches of computer printouts, eighty linear inches of IBM cards, and one computer tape were discarded. These materials were summarized in Box 22, Folders 13-14. Approximately thirty-five inches of duplicate and sixty-five linear inches of extraneous material were discarded.
